“Have you taken the English test yet? Is it hard? “Have you seen that gorgeous new guy? “Are you going to the dance Satur- day night’ You have just entered the untamed territory of the halls As you ventured onward through them, you observed the students of BHS interacting with each other. This was the time between classes when friends met and gabbed about their day or just walked to class together This was also the time when some couples got together and exercised public display of affection, which was illegal While most utilized the five min- utes between classes wisely, there were a few exceptions those who Mr. Willis, who dealt with them ac- cordingly Throughout the day, you could find some dedicated students studying. There was no unique place when it came to studying People studied just about any where the bathrooms, locker rooms, as they walked down the hall, or in the snack bar Ahh. the snack bar, which brings us to the lunch period You know that’s when you could see students racing towards either the cafeteria or the snack bar anxious to get some nutritious energy in their bo- dies. Most of us took for granted the fact that we had the cafeteria and the snack bar to choose from. Although we heard many snide remarks about the school food, when our getting fed was in question, most eve be found at one place or I The more mischicvc might have been found spending their lunch period sitting in the upstairs of- fice serving a sentence of noon deten- tion for some offense they had com- mitted. such as skipping. When weighing a few hours of free- dom against the cost of possible pun- ishment, many students opted to risk the consequences of being caught and chose to skip class. Despite the facul- ty’s efforts to hold class cutting to a minimum, there was a surprising number of violators. Out of 100 stu- dents surveyed, 78% had at one time been absent from class without an authority's permission. Of the 78% who had skipped, a mere 11% had been caught and punished Why did they skip? Perhaps it was the chal- lenge of violating school rules and getting away with it. Violators could be found “doing time” during lunch.
